Probleem, mille koodinimi on BigSig, on k\u00f5rvaldatud NSS 3.73 ja NSS ESR 3.68.1 v\u00e4ljaannetes. Pakettide uuendused jaotustes on saadaval Debian, RHEL, Ubuntu, SUSE, Arch Linux, Gentoo, FreeBSD jaoks. Fedora jaoks uuendused ei ole veel saadaval.    <\/p>\n<p> Probleem ilmneb rakendustes, mis kasutavad NSS-i digitaalsete allkirjade CMS, S\/MIME, PKCS #7 ja PKCS #12 t\u00f6\u00f6tlemiseks v\u00f5i sertifikaatide kontrollimiseks TLS, X.509, OCSP ja CRL rakendustes. Haavatavus v\u00f5ib ilmneda erinevates kliendi- ja serverirakendustes, mis toetavad TLS, DTLS ja S\/MIME, e-posti klientides ja PDF-vaatamisprogrammides, mis kasutavad NSS-kutset CERT_VerifyCertificate() digitaalsete allkirjade kontrollimiseks.     <\/p>\n<p>N\u00e4itena haavatavatest rakendustest mainitakse LibreOffice'i, Evolutioni ja Evince'i. Potentsiaalselt v\u00f5ivad probleem m\u00f5jutada ka projekte nagu Pidgin, Apache OpenOffice, Suricata, Curl, Chrony, Red Hat Directory Server, Red Hat Certificate System, mod_nss Apache HTTP serverile, Oracle Communications Messaging Server ja Oracle Directory Server Enterprise Edition. Samuti ei avaldu haavatavus Firefoxis, Thunderbirdis ja Tor Browseris, kus valideerimiseks kasutatakse eraldi teeki mozilla::pkix, mis kuulub samuti NSS-i. Probleem ei puuduta ka Chromiumi p\u00f5hiseid brausereid (kui need ei ole spetsiaalselt kokku pandud NSS-iga), mis kasutasid NSS-i kuni 2015. aastani, kuid on seej\u00e4rel \u00fcle l\u00e4inud BoringSSL-ile.    <\/p>\n<p>Haavatavus on p\u00f5hjustatud t\u00f5rkest sertifikaatide valideerimise kontrollikoodis funktsioonis vfy_CreateContext failis secvfy.c. T\u00f5rge ilmneb nii kliendi sertifikaadi lugemisel serverist kui ka t\u00f6\u00f6tlemisel. <a class=\"wpil_keyword_link\" href=\"https:\/\/prohoster.info\/et\/server\/dts-prohoster\/\"   title=\"serveriga\" data-wpil-keyword-link=\"linked\"  data-wpil-monitor-id=\"3028\">serveriga<\/a> klientide sertifikaate. Digitaalse allkirja kontrollimise k\u00e4igus, mis on kodeeritud DER-meetodil, dekodeerib NSS allkirja fikseeritud suurusega puhvri ja edastab selle PKCS #11 moodulisse. Edasise t\u00f6\u00f6tlemise k\u00e4igus kontrollitakse DSA ja RSA-PSS allkiri puhul suurust v\u00e4\u00e4ralt, mis viib m\u00e4lupuhvri \u00fclevooluni, mis on ette n\u00e4htud VFYContextStr struktuuri jaoks, kui digitaalne allkiri \u00fcletab 16384 bitti (m\u00e4lupuhvrile on eraldatud 2048 baiti, aga ei kontrollita, et allkiri v\u00f5ib olla suurem).    <\/p>\n<p>Haavatavusega kood on tuvastatud alates 2003. aastast, kuid see ei ole kujutanud ohtu enne 2012. aastal tehtud refaktoreerimist. 2017. aastal RSA-PSS toe rakendamisel tehti sama viga. R\u00fcnnaku teostamiseks ei ole vaja ressursimahukat kindlate v\u00f5tmete genereerimist vajalike andmete saamiseks, kuna \u00fclevool toimub allkirja \u00f5igsuse kontrollimise enne. \u00dclem\u00e4\u00e4rased andmed kirjutatakse m\u00e4lu osasse, mis sisaldab funktsioonide silte, mis lihtsustab t\u00f6\u00f6tavate eksploitide loomist.    <\/p>\n<p>Haavatavus avastati Google Project Zero uurijate poolt uute fuzzimislausete testimise meetodite katsetamise k\u00e4igus ja see on hea n\u00e4ide sellest, kuidas laialdaselt testitud tuntud projektis v\u00f5ivad triviaalne haavatavused pikka aega m\u00e4rkamata j\u00e4\u00e4da:  <\/p>\n<ul>\n<li class=\"l\"> NSS-i koodi toetab kogenud meeskond, kes vastutab turvalisuse ja rakendab modernseid testimis- ja vigade anal\u00fc\u00fcsi meetodeid. T\u00f6\u00f6tavad mitmed programmid, mis pakuvad olulisi preemiaid NSS-is leiduvate haavatavuste avastamise eest.\n<li class=\"l\">  NSS oli \u00fcks esimesi projekte, mis liitus Google'i oss-fuzz algatusega ja seda testiti ka Mozilla arendatavas fuzzimistestimise s\u00fcsteemis libFuzzeri baasil.\n<li class=\"l\"> Raamatukogu kood on korduvalt kontrollitud erinevate staatiliste anal\u00fcsaatorite poolt, sealhulgas on alates 2008. aastast j\u00e4lginud Coverity teenus.\n<li class=\"l\"> Kuni 2015. aastani kasutati NSS-i Google Chrome'is ja s\u00f5ltumatult Mozilla poolt kontrollis seda Google'i meeskond (alates 2015. aastast on Chrome \u00fcle l\u00e4inud BoringSSL-ile, kuid NSS-p\u00f5hise sadama tugi p\u00fcsib).    <\/ul>\n<p>Peamised probleemid, miks probleem pikka aega t\u00e4helepanuta j\u00e4i:  <\/p>\n<ul>\n<li class=\"l\"> NSS moodulaarne raamatukogu ja fuzzing-testimine viidi l\u00e4bi mitte tervikuna, vaid eraldi komponentide tasandil. N\u00e4iteks kontrolliti eraldi DER dekoodeerimise ja sertifikaatide t\u00f6\u00f6tlemise koodi \u2014 fuzzing'u k\u00e4igus v\u00f5idi saada sertifikaat, mis p\u00f5hjustas arutatava haavatavuse ilmnemise, kuid selle kontrollimine ei j\u00f5udnud verifitseerimise koodini ja probleem ei ilmunud v\u00e4lja.\n<li class=\"l\"> Fuzzing-testimise k\u00e4igus kehtestati v\u00e4ljundi suurusele ranged piirangud (10000 baiti), samas kui NSS-is selliseid piiranguid ei olnud (paljud struktuurid normaalses re\u017eiimis v\u00f5isid olla suuremad kui 10000 baiti, seega probleemide tuvastamiseks oli vajalik suurem sisendandmete maht). T\u00e4ielikuks kontrollimiseks pidi piirang olema 224-1 baiti (16 MB), mis vastab maksimaalsele sertifikaadi suurusele, mis on TLS-is lubatud.\n<li class=\"l\"> Vale arusaam fuzzing-testi katte ulatusest. Haavatav kood on aktiivselt testitud, kuid fuzzerite abil, mis ei suuda genereerida vajalikke sisendeid. N\u00e4iteks kasutas fuzzer tls_server_target eelnevalt m\u00e4\u00e4ratud sertifikaatide komplekti, mis piiras sertifikaadi kontrollimise koodi validatsiooni ainult TLS- s\u00f5numite ja protokolli
